Design Engineer: Focuses on creating and improving product designs, ensuring functionality and manufacturability. High demand in industries like automotive and aerospace.
Product Development Engineer: Drives innovation by developing new products from concept to market. Key role in tech and consumer goods sectors.
Mechanical Design Engineer: Specializes in designing mechanical systems and components. Essential in manufacturing and energy sectors.
CAD Technician: Uses CAD software to create technical drawings and models. Critical in construction and engineering firms.
Systems Engineer: Integrates complex systems and ensures they meet technical requirements. Vital in IT and defense industries.
